Composite Geomembrane for Landfill engineering

Composite geomembrane for landfill is a waterproof barrier material made by heat-laminating HDPE geomembrane with needle-punched nonwoven geotextile. It combines the excellent impermeability of HDPE with the tensile strength, filtration, and protective properties of geotextiles. This product is widely used in municipal solid waste landfills, hazardous waste containment, and industrial waste disposal sites to prevent leachate leakage and environmental contamination.

Parameter

Parameter Specification
Material   Composition HDPE Geomembrane +   Needle-punched Geotextile
Membrane   Thickness 0.2mm – 2.0mm
Fabric   Weight 100g – 600g/m²
Composite   Layers One textile + one membrane / Two   textiles + one membrane / Multilayer
Width Standard 6 meters, customizable   1m–8m
Length 50m or 100m per roll,   customizable
Tensile   Strength ≥ 18 MPa (adjustable based on   fabric)
Tear   Strength ≥ 80 N
Permeability ≤ 1.0×10⁻¹³ cm/s

Purpose

  • Leakage Prevention: Landfill composite geomembranes provide excellent impermeability, effectively containing hazardous waste materials and preventing soil/groundwater contamination.
  • Groundwater Protection: Acts as an efficient barrier layer, blocking harmful substances from infiltrating and preserving groundwater purity for sustainable use.
  • Space Optimization: Enhances landfill capacity by compacting waste volume, reducing land occupation while increasing usable area.
  • Gas Containment: Effectively controls methane and other organic gases generated from waste decomposition, minimizing air pollution emissions.

Product Applications

Bottom liner system in municipal solid waste landfills

Industrial waste landfill containment layer

Hazardous waste disposal site liner

Daily cover and capping system for landfills

Compost and sludge treatment site barrier layers
